Brightcom Group reported consolidated Q3 FY26 total income of ₹2,231.89 Cr, up 33.3% year-on-year, with profit after tax of ₹310.60 Cr, up 27.5%. For the nine months ended December 2025, total income stood at ₹5,331.28 Cr and PAT at ₹754.50 Cr, with EPS of ₹3.74. The Digital Marketing segment continues to drive almost all of the consolidated revenue (₹2,123.87 Cr in Q3). The statutory auditor flagged that books and records of foreign subsidiaries and branches were not made available for verification, that an SEBI final order dated 6 Feb 2025 imposing penalties is under challenge (interim stay on penalty recovery), that another SEBI confirmatory order from Feb 2024 is pending before SAT, and that the impairment of a ₹168.87 Cr investment in Vuchi Media Private Limited and cancellation of 1.4 Cr shares is still under legal process. Consequently, the auditor stated it could not express a 'comprehensive, conclusive opinion' on the results.
Topline and profit growth look strong on the surface, but the auditor's inability to verify foreign subsidiary books and several unresolved SEBI actions and a pending large investment impairment are significant red flags that could weigh on the stock and increase regulatory risk for shareholders.
